How To Queue Songs On Apple Music?

When using Apple Music, one of the convenient features available is the ability to queue songs, albums, playlists, or videos for playback. This feature allows you to line up your favorite tracks or content in the order you desire without interrupting the current playlist or track that is playing.

To queue a song on Apple Music, simply touch and hold the specific song, album, playlist, or video that you want to add to the queue. A menu will appear with various options to choose from. You can then select whether you want the music to play next or at the end of the queue, depending on your preference.

If you want to add a song right after the currently playing item, you can tap on the “Play Next” option. This will ensure that the selected music is queued up and will play immediately after the current track finishes playing, allowing for a seamless transition between songs.

Alternatively, if you prefer to add music to the end of the queue, you can tap on the “Play Last” option. This will place the selected song, album, playlist, or video at the bottom of the queue, ensuring that it will play after all the other queued items have finished playing.
